In recent years, Minnesota’s beloved meat raffles have become a cherished tradition, drawing communities together in the spirit of camaraderie and competition. These events, where local residents purchase tickets for a chance to win cuts of meat, not onyl raise funds for local charities but also foster a sense of community. However, rising prices caused by inflation and supply chain disruptions are beginning to threaten the viability of these raffles. As meat costs surge, both organizers and participants grapple with the implications for this time-honored pastime. Examining the Impact of Inflation on minnesota’s Meat Raffles
The rising costs of meat due to inflation are reshaping the landscape of Minnesota’s beloved meat raffles, which have long been a staple of community events. Traditionally, these raffles served as an enjoyable way for local organizations to raise funds while also giving attendees a chance to win a variety of meats, from steaks to whole hams.However,with soaring prices,organizers are finding it increasingly challenging to source quality products at reasonable rates. This economic pressure is compelling many to reconsider their raffle strategies, as they must balance affordable ticket prices with the need to maintain profit margins.
In light of these changes, it’s essential to examine how inflation affects both organizers and participants. Here are a few key points to consider:
- Decreased Participation: As meat prices climb, many participants are reluctant to spend on raffle tickets that may not yield a worthwhile return.
- Sponsor Contributions: Local businesses that typically sponsor these events are also feeling the heat from inflation, limiting their ability to contribute.
- Menu Adjustments: Some organizations are diversifying their offerings by including other prizes,such as gift cards or local products,which could mitigate the impact of rising meat prices.

Understanding the Cultural Significance of Meat Raffles in Local Communities
In many local communities,meat raffles are more than just a way to procure groceries; they serve as vital social events that foster camaraderie and solidarity among residents. Often organized by community groups, churches, and local organizations, these raffles not only help raise funds but also provide a casual setting where community members can gather, share stories, and build connections. As participants eagerly hope for their lucky ticket to be drawn, an atmosphere of excitement pervades the air, reinforcing community ties and creating lasting memories.
However, the rising prices of meat and other goods are beginning to threaten the viability of this cherished tradition. As meat costs soar, the financial burden on organizers increases, and the affordability of raffle tickets may deter participation. Exploring Alternatives to Mitigate Rising Costs for Raffle Organizers
the surge in prices has posed notable challenges for raffle organizers, particularly those involved in community-focused events like meat raffles in Minnesota. To navigate this landscape, organizers are increasingly looking at innovative strategies to manage costs without compromising the quality of their offerings.One approach is to collaborate with local suppliers, fostering partnerships that could lead to discounted prices or sponsorship deals. By engaging with nearby farms and butchers, organizers not only support local businesses but can also tap into more cost-effective purchasing options.
Another strategy gaining traction is the diversification of raffle prizes. Instead of solely focusing on meat, organizers might consider including a variety of prizes that appeal to a broader audience.This could be in the form of gift cards to local restaurants, experiences such as cooking classes, or themed baskets that feature artisanal products. Additionally, leveraging social media platforms for promotion and ticket sales has proven effective in reaching more participants while reducing reliance on traditional, costlier advertising methods. Implementing these alternatives can help preserve the essence of community meat raffles while ensuring they remain financially viable amidst rising costs.
